I recently got a thrower up and running. One of the things I noticed is that it's not really necessary to have a ML item. Even with base energy, the increase from BO is sufficient to keep the mana bulb regenerating fast enough, requiring only a chug of mana once in a long while. DT only uses 2 mana. So this gives you a little less restriction on gear.

I dunno if you included this in your "necessary skills", but it's helpful to have 1 pt in frenzy for the quick boost to run/walk. I keep frenzy on my left and DT on my right. It's probably the third best way to get somewhere fast (behind tele and charge/vigor), like the Pit or Ancient Tunnels. Really, it only costs 2 extra pts (1 for frenzy itself and 1 for the axe mastery to help you hit). Plus since you already have DS maxed, it synergizes frenzy, so you can actually do some dmg with it. This is where Arreat Face helps because the + all skills and + combat skills increase the run speed of a 1 pt frenzy. But since you don't like the look of AF on this type of barb, the +2 from Harly would work just fine.

Lastly FI has very steep diminishing returns past lvl 11 (1 or fewer % per pt)so that is probably the last skill you'll work on? Just a thought, by sacrifing ali babas for echoing weps, they give you +6 to FI too (since FI is in the warcries tree). I find it a pain to swap items in and out of inventory so I just take the hit on the babas and shoot for around 250 or so MF.

After playing around with dual alibabas and dual echoing weapons and a mix of one each, I would have to say that the dual echoing weapons are a much better choice for if you only put 1 point into find item. If you can dual ist your two alibabas, then they become the better choice to weild. I don't find any benefit in using one of each.
